What are low flows?

 Fall  in the level of
  water tables with
  the resultant drop
  in river levels.
Causes:
   Drought conditions

   Dam construction which regulates downstream
    river discharge and the regime of the river,
    affects the migratory routes of some fish 
    increase in salts & pollutants

   E.g. in the Russian Federation, dams have
    reduced natural discharge from the Dnestr,
    Dnepr & Don rivers by 50-60%  accumulation
    of salts & pollutants in the Black sea
Causes:
 Over   abstraction which can lead to:

  water shortages
  Deteriorating water quality
  Increased sedimentation
  Ecological changes
Case Study: Colorado river,
USA
   E.g. River Colorado basin area, USA , growing
    demand for water due to:

     The aridity of many areas within the catchment

     Extraction of water to irrigate agricultural areas
     in the central valley of California

     Expansion of urban areas and the demand for
     water supplies such as in the ‘Sansan’
     megalopolis area
Result:
   Little flow by the time the river reaches the
    Gulf of Mexico

   Increase salinity (up to 3000 ppm) due to water
    loss through evaporation during the irrigation
    process

   Mexico has been forced to spend $200m on a
    desalination plant

   Water quotas have been introduced for the use
    of water from river, California currently uses
    around 59% of the water.
Case Study 2: River Wylye,
Wiltshire
   Between 1988 -1992:

     River Wylye & its tributaries registered
     particularly low flows.

     People became concerned about the
     state of fish stocks in the river ( river
     well-known for trout fishery) as well as
     aquatic environment in general
WILTSHIRE
Causes…
 Abstraction of
 groundwater

 Climatic –
 the amt of precipitation & movement
 of water through the drainage basin
Impact of abstraction…
   Groundwater abstraction, despite being within its
    licensed limit, was having a detrimental effect on
    low flows

   Harmful effects on fish stocks

   Growth of algae caused by nutrients from
    fertilisers being washed into streams, reduction in
    oxygen

   Most serious affected area, the upper Wylye,
    abstraction reduced typical summer flows by
    50-60%
Strategies:
   Sink two new boreholes to augment flows in
    Chitterne Brook & the River Till

   Increase river augmentation at Brixton Deveril

   Aim for more constant level of abstraction

   Monitor the effects of abstraction on river
    flows esp on the quality of the aquatic
    environment
